While Arkansas offers a lower cost of living with its tight-knit communities and abundant natural landscapes, such as the scenic trails in the Ozarks, Texas boasts a vibrant economy, diverse culture, and a wide array of entertainment options. Cities like Austin are known for their live music scene, with venues like the ACL Live hosting world-renowned artists. Similarly, the culinary diversity in Houston, especially its famed barbecue and Tex-Mex restaurants like Killen's Barbecue, provides a rich gastronomic experience. Nevertheless, it's important to consider that the bustling life in Texas's major cities comes with a higher cost of living and larger population density compared to the more laid-back lifestyle in Arkansas's serene landscapes.

When you move to Texas, the rich food culture becomes immediately evident, with local specialties that boast a unique blend of flavors and traditions. Texas BBQ Brisket, a profound favorite, can be found smoking in pits across the state, particularly in establishments like Franklin Barbecue in Austin. Breakfast tacos, another staple, reflect Texas's blend of Mexican and American cuisines, available in countless varieties throughout cities like Austin and San Antonio. For those embracing a plant-based diet, Texas offers an exciting array of vegan Tex-Mex options. The food scene across Texas is as vast and diverse as the state itself, featuring an abundance of food trucks and vegan-friendly restaurants, catering to all tastes and dietary needs.

Moving from Arkansas to Texas, you'll notice differences in the real estate market beyond just the numbers. Texas homes often come with smart home features and a focus on energy efficiency, reflecting the state's progressive approach towards modern living standards. On the other hand, Arkansas properties typically highlight large yards and privacy, catering to those who prefer a quieter, more secluded lifestyle. Architecture styles also vary, with Texas favoring the spacious, single-story Ranch style and Arkansas having a preference for the detailed aesthetics of Craftsman homes. These distinctions play a significant role in determining the best fit for your lifestyle and preferences in your new home state.

When moving from Arkansas to Texas, you'll notice that Texas generally offers more sunshine days and a slightly warmer climate year-round, which might affect your outdoor and leisure activities. The higher average UV index in Texas calls for regular sunscreen use to protect your skin. Additionally, the difference in air quality and allergy triggers, with Texas having moderate air quality and additional mold allergies, may require adjustments in your daily routines and health precautions. Be prepared for less rainfall but also fewer snow days, which could impact your gardening or outdoor planning. Understanding these nuances will help you adapt more quickly to your new home.

Moving from Arkansas to Texas, you'll notice the average household income is notably higher in Texas, giving it a label of high affluence compared to the moderate affluence of Arkansas. However, this comes with a marginally higher cost of living index in Texas. Notably, Texas boasts a significant advantage with no state income tax, which could offset the higher living costs and property taxes. The contrast in predominant industries reflects the economic diversity and opportunities in Texas, with energy and technology leading its economy. Understanding these differences will help you financially plan your move and set realistic expectations.

When moving from Arkansas to Texas, you'll find yourself transitioning from a state with a fairly homogenous political and religious landscape to one that's more varied. Texas's political environment, for example, can differ vastly from one county to the next, reflecting a broader range of viewpoints and making local politics a dynamic landscape. The religious makeup in Texas is also more diverse, with a larger Catholic community alongside the evangelical and protestant groups that you might be familiar with from Arkansas. Understanding these aspects can help you better integrate and connect with your new community.
